If Christ only became the Son at his birth, then how was he, according to scriptures, the Son thru whom God created the universe?

Heb 1
2 And now in these final days, he has spoken to us through his Son. God promised everything to the Son as an inheritance, and through the Son he created the universe.

10 He also says to the Son,
“In the beginning, Lord, you laid the foundation of the earth
and made the heavens with your hands.


How can the Son of God be present in the beginning (Gen 1) and yet only become the Son at his human birth?
And why do scriptures state that the "mystery" of God is a plan that was hidden and made for our glory before the world began (that mystery being Christ revealed in a human body). Christ himself confirms that he was with God before the world began.

John 17
3 And this is the way to have eternal life—to know you, the only true God, and Jesus Christ, the one you sent to earth. 4 I brought glory to you here on earth by completing the work you gave me to do. 5 Now, Father, bring me into the glory we shared before the world began.

"Through the Son he created".....seems pretty clear to me. If the Son of God was not God's Son before creation/beginning, then this statement is false.


Should we ignore/deny these verses, which clearly identify that the Son of God was referred to as Son before the world was created and before he was sent to earth to take on human form?

I think my point was that the beginning part of Prov 8 shows that Wisdom, the Son of God was the Son before creation began. The latter half of Prov 8 is speaking to future time when the gospel is presented to the earth and Christ is introduced as the path to life.

Since the point of this thread is to discuss when the Son of God originated, I have cited scriptures that show that the Son's beginning started prior to creation. Scriptures don't however, expand on how long before creation the Son had his start. Scriptures start with "In the beginning, God created..." We know that the Son was born before creation, the Son was present at creation and that God used the Son to create the world in which we live.

It would seem in error to suggest the Son only became the Son during his human birth, in light of the fact that the Father states his Son was with Him during creation.
